Inferno the Italian word for “Hell” is a part of Dante Alighieri’s epic poem, The Divine Comedy. The Inferno starts with Dante as himself going on a spiritual journey lost and confused traveling through dark woods and is stalked by three beasts. He is finally saved by the Roman poet Virgil, Dante’s pilgrim’s guide, who leads him through the seven layers of hell.
